Strong's #1610: gaph (pronounced gaf)

from an unused root meaning to arch; the back; by extensive the body or self:--+ highest places, himself.




Brown-Driver-Briggs Hebrew Lexicon:

ּ

gaph

1) body, self (only in phrase, eg by himself)

2) height, elevation

Part of Speech: noun masculine

Relation: from an unused root meaning to arch



Usage:

This word is used 4 times:

Exodus 21:3: "If he came in by himself, he shall go out by himself: if he were married,"
Exodus 21:3: "he came in he shall go out by himself: if he were married,"
Exodus 21:4: "her master's, and he shall go out by himself."
Proverbs 9:3: "her maidens: upon the highest places of the city,"
